Section 510
Offer Deemed To Be Revoked
An offer shall be deemed to been
revoked in any of the following circumstances:
(a) If the offerer makes an offer with a condition that a
notice of acceptance to the offer be given within any
certain time, and the offerer does not receive a notice
of acceptance by the offeree within that time,
(b) If the time for sending a notice of acceptance is not
specified pursuant to clause (a) and the offeree does
not give a notice of acceptance to the offerer within a
reasonable time,
(c) If the offerer, after making the offer, dies or becomes
insane before receiving the acceptance,
(d) If the offer is revoked pursuant to Section 509,
(e) Even if the acceptance was given by the offeree, the
offeree dies or becomes insane before the offerer
receives the acceptance,

(f) If the offeree sends a counter offer pursuant to subsection
(5) of Section 509,
(g) If the offerer makes an offer on a condition that the
offeree has to do any act or fulfill any condition before
accepting the offer, and acceptance is made without
doing such an act or fulfilling such a condition.
